The Science Behind Akebono Brake Pads: What Makes Them Different?
Brake pads may seem simple, but their design involves complex engineering. Akebono’s success lies in three core areas: material formulation, heat management, and noise reduction.
1. Advanced Friction Materials for Consistent Performance
Akebono offers multiple pad formulations to suit different driving needs:
-
Low-Metallic Formulas: These blend organic fibers with small amounts of metal for balanced performance. They provide strong initial bite, work well in varied temperatures, and produce less dust than high-metallic pads—ideal for daily commuters.
-
Ceramic Composite Pads: Akebono’s ceramic pads use non-asbestos organic (NAO) materials with ceramic fibers. They excel in high-heat scenarios (like mountain driving or towing), resist fade, and leave minimal brake dust. This makes them popular for luxury cars and performance vehicles where clean wheels matter.
-
Heavy-Duty/Performance Pads: Designed for trucks, SUVs, or sporty cars, these pads use higher metal content and specialized binders to handle repeated hard braking. They maintain performance even when hot, reducing the risk of brake fade during spirited driving or heavy loads.
Each formulation undergoes rigorous testing, including dynamometer trials that simulate years of use. This ensures pads don’t just perform well when new but maintain their effectiveness over 50,000+ miles in many cases.
2. Superior Heat Dissipation to Prevent Fade
Brake fade—when pads lose stopping power due to overheating—is a critical safety concern. Akebono addresses this with proprietary friction materials and pad/shoe designs that optimize heat transfer. For example, their performance pads include chamfered edges and slots that direct heat away from the rotor, while the backing plate’s design prevents warping under high temperatures.
In independent tests, Akebono pads consistently show lower operating temperatures compared to budget brands. This not only extends pad life but also reduces stress on rotors, saving you money on costly rotor replacements down the line.
3. Noise and Dust Reduction: Comfort Meets Cleanliness
Nothing ruins a drive like squeaky brakes or wheel rims caked in black dust. Akebono tackles both issues:
-
Noise: By engineering precise friction material formulas and using shims (small metal or rubber inserts) between the pad and caliper, Akebono minimizes vibration—the main cause of brake squeal. Many users report their Akebono pads are quieter than OEM replacements.
-
Dust: Low-metallic and ceramic pads shed far less dust than semi-metallic options. Ceramic pads, in particular, produce nearly invisible dust that doesn’t stick to wheels, keeping your vehicle looking cleaner longer.

How to Install and Maintain Akebono Brake Pads for Longevity
Even the best brake pads require proper installation and care. Here’s how to maximize their lifespan:
Installation Tips
-
Inspect Rotors: Before installing new pads, check rotors for scoring, warping, or thickness. Akebono pads work best with smooth, properly machined rotors. If yours are worn, replace them to avoid premature pad wear.
-
Bed-In the Pads: Bedding-in (or conditioning) new pads is critical. This process transfers friction material to the rotor, ensuring even wear. Follow Akebono’s recommended bedding procedure: 5-10 moderate stops from 30-50 mph, then 2-3 hard stops from 60 mph, followed by a cool-down drive.
-
Torque Caliper Bolts: Over-tightening or under-tightening caliper bolts can cause uneven pressure. Use a torque wrench and follow your vehicle’s specs (typically 25-35 ft-lbs for most cars).
Maintenance Best Practices
-
Check Pad Thickness: Inspect pads every 10,000-15,000 miles. Most Akebono pads have wear indicators (a thin metal tab that squeals when pads are low), but visual checks are still wise. Replace pads when they reach ~3mm thick.
-
Clean the Brake System: Over time, debris can accumulate on calipers and pads. Use a brake cleaner to remove dust and grease annually, especially if you drive in dusty areas.
-
Lubricate Moving Parts: Apply high-temperature brake lubricant to caliper slides and pad contact points during installation. This prevents sticking and ensures the pad moves freely as the brake pedal is pressed.
Common Questions About Akebono Brake Pads, Answered
-
Are Akebono pads more expensive than generic brands?
Akebono pads typically cost 20-40% more than budget options, but their longevity and performance justify the price. Many users report saving money over time by avoiding frequent replacements and rotor repairs.
-
Do they work well in cold weather?
Yes. Akebono’s friction materials are designed to perform in diverse temperatures. Low-metallic and ceramic pads, in particular, maintain consistent bite in cold climates, unlike some budget pads that feel “mushy” until warmed up.
-
Can I mix Akebono pads with other brands?
It’s not recommended. Different brands use varying friction formulas, which can lead to uneven wear, noise, or reduced performance. Stick to Akebono for all four wheels to ensure balanced braking.
